Wood budget maintenance involves the careful planning and management of resources to ensure their efficient utilization. It encompasses various aspects such as inventory management, cost control, and waste reduction. By implementing effective wood budget maintenance practices, businesses can minimize costs, maximize productivity, and reduce environmental impact.
One of the key elements of wood budget maintenance is inventory management. It is essential to have a clear understanding of the available wood resources and their respective quantities. By maintaining an accurate inventory, businesses can avoid overstocking or understocking, which can lead to unnecessary expenses or production delays.
Implementing a robust inventory management system can help track the movement of wood resources, monitor stock levels, and forecast future requirements. This enables businesses to optimize their wood budget allocation and avoid wastage.
Cost control is another critical aspect of wood budget maintenance. By closely monitoring and controlling expenses related to wood procurement, processing, and storage, businesses can ensure optimal resource allocation. This involves identifying cost-saving opportunities, negotiating favorable contracts with suppliers, and implementing efficient production processes.
For example, businesses can explore alternative wood sources or consider using recycled wood to reduce costs. Additionally, implementing energy-efficient practices and utilizing advanced technologies can help minimize operational expenses and improve overall cost control.

Efficient utilization of wood resources should be a top priority for businesses. This involves minimizing waste, optimizing production processes, and maximizing the use of each wood component. By adopting lean manufacturing principles and implementing waste reduction strategies, businesses can significantly improve resource allocation.
For example, businesses can invest in advanced cutting technologies that minimize wood wastage or implement recycling programs to repurpose wood scraps.
Technology plays a crucial role in optimizing resource allocation in wood budget maintenance. Businesses can leverage software solutions to streamline inventory management, track resource utilization, and forecast future requirements. This enables businesses to make data-driven decisions and allocate resources more effectively.
Furthermore, advanced machinery and automation can enhance production efficiency, reduce labor costs, and minimize errors. By embracing technology, businesses can achieve higher levels of resource optimization and improve overall productivity.
